Port Blair to Havelock Ferry — Your Gateway to Paradise in the Andaman Islands


The journey from the capital Port Blair to Havelock Island (now officially known as Swaraj Dweep) is one of the most scenic experiences in the Andaman Islands. Visitors travelling from Port Blair to this tropical paradise can choose between government and private ferries, both offering a smooth and reliable journey across the crystal-clear waters of the Bay of Bengal. Ferry Schedule from Port Blair to Havelock


The ferry departure schedule typically start from around sunrise and continue till midday, depending on the tourist season and service provider. Most ferries take around one and a half to two and a half hours to reach Havelock, depending on wave levels and tide patterns.

Early ferries are the most popular, allowing tourists to reach Havelock by early day and make the most of their day exploring attractions such as Radhanagar Beach, Kalapathar Beach, and Elephant Beach. It’s advisable to check the ferry schedule a day in advance, as they may vary based on sea conditions and operational factors.

Ferry Booking from Port Blair to Havelock


Planning ahead ensures a comfortable travel experience. ferry ticket reservation can be done in advance through official counters or directly at designated offices in Port Blair. Since ferries are often fully booked during the busy season (October to April), advance booking is highly recommended.

Private cruise services usually offer digital reservations, enabling travellers to secure their seats before arriving in the islands. Travellers can choose their preferred departure time and even view real-time availability.

Tips for Travellers


- Be at the terminal 60 minutes prior for security check and boarding formalities.
- Carry your ID proof and ferry ticket printout for smooth check-in.
- Carry light refreshments and basic medicines handy for the journey.
- During monsoon months, confirm ferry operations due to rough sea conditions.
- Book your return ferry from Havelock to Port Blair in advance to avoid last-minute delays.
